Excelでスライサーが正しく連動しない問題に直面したことはありませんか?データ分析の効率を大きく損なうこの課題は、多くのユーザーを悩ませています。
本記事では、接続確認の具体的な手順を「Aceptar(問題認識)」「Prometer(解決の約束)」「Probar(実践的検証)」の3ステップで解説します。わずか数分で同期問題を解消する方法をご紹介します。
スライサー連動不良の根本原因を探る

Excelのスライサーは、複数のピボットテーブルやテーブルを一括操作する強力な機能ですが、正しく連動しない場合、データ分析の効率が著しく低下します。この問題は、データソースの接続状態、フィールド設定、キャッシュの整合性など、複数の要因が絡み合って発生することが多いです。単なる「再接続」では解決しない、より深層的な構造的問題に焦点を当てて解説します。
プロの現場では、スライサーの接続エラーは単一の原因ではなく、データモデル全体の設計を見直す契機と捉えることがあります。
接続状態の体系的診断手順

問題を特定するためには、体系的なアプローチが不可欠です。以下の手順で、原因を絞り込んでいきましょう。
- まず、各スライサーがどのピボットテーブルに接続されているかを「スライサーの設定」から確認します。意図しないテーブルが選択されていないか注意深くチェックします。
- 次に、データソースが共通化されているかを検証します。異なる範囲やテーブルを参照している場合、連動は期待できません。
- ピボットテーブルのキャッシュが共有されているか確認します。「ピボットテーブルの分析」タブから「データソースの変更」を選び、同じキャッシュを使用しているかどうかを調べます。
よくあるエラーケースとその対処法

- データソースの範囲不一致: スライサーが接続するテーブルの範囲が更新後にずれている。テーブルを「テーブルとして書式設定」し、構造化参照を使用することで解決できます。
- キャッシュの分離: 見た目上同じデータソースでも、内部的に異なるキャッシュが生成されている。新しいピボットテーブルを作成する際は、「既存のピボットテーブルを使用する」を選択し、キャッシュを統一します。
- フィールド名の微妙な差異: ソースデータの列名に余分なスペースや改行が含まれていると、スライサーが正しく認識しません。TRIM関数やCLEAN関数でデータをクリーニングします。
| 症状 | 確認ポイント | 推奨解決策 |
|---|---|---|
| 一部のスライサーのみ反応しない | 個別のスライサー設定、フィルタ状態 | スライサーの再接続、フィルタのクリア |
| すべてのスライサーが無反応 | データモデル全体、外部接続の状態 | データソースの再読み込み、Power Queryの更新確認 |
| 連動はするが表示が遅い | キャッシュサイズ、計算モード | ピボットテーブルオプションでの「手動計算」への切り替え検討 |
特に大規模なデータセットを扱う場合、Power Pivotを用いたデータモデルの構築が有効です。単一のデータモデル内でリレーションシップを定義することで、スライサーは確実にすべての関連テーブルを制御できるようになります。このアプローチは、多次元データ分析において接続問題を根本から解消する強力な手段です。
データモデルを使用する場合、スライサーは「このワークブックのデータモデルを使用するピボットテーブルに接続」オプションを選択することで、安定した連動が実現します。
また、Excelのバージョン間の互換性も無視できません。古いバージョンで作成されたファイルを新しいバージョンで編集する際、スライサーの接続情報に不整合が生じることがあります。この場合は、該当するスライサーを一旦削除し、改めて現在のデータソースに接続し直すことが最も確実な方法です。マクロ(VBA)を用いて接続を一括確認・修正するスクリプトを導入している企業もあり、反復的な問題に対しては自動化による対策が有効です。
nan
よくある質問
スライサーが正しく連動しない場合、最初に確認すべきことは何ですか?
最初に、スライサーが同じピボットテーブルに接続されているか確認してください。異なるデータソースに接続されていると連動しません。
複数のスライサーを連動させるにはどうすればいいですか?
すべてのスライサーを同じピボットテーブルに接続する必要があります。接続設定で「このスライサーをすべてのピボットテーブルに接続」を選択してください。
スライサーの接続を確認する方法は?
スライサーを右クリックし、「スライサーの接続」を選択します。表示されるリストで、対象のピボットテーブルにチェックが入っているか確認してください。
データを更新した後にスライサーが連動しなくなりました。どうすればいいですか?
ピボットテーブルを更新した後、スライサーの接続が切れることがあります。スライサーを再設定するか、ピボットテーブルのキャッシュを更新してください。

関連記事